Rao’s…The Rez and The Reality

The consistently toughest reservation in the history of New York restaurants is undoubtedly, Rao’s.  Owner Frank Pellegrino is nicknamed “Frankie No” because that is almost always his answer when asked if there are tables available.  Rao’s responded to a glowing … Continue reading
